#5 bow supposed to be like this?

Hi all. I recently picked up a 91 Firebird conv that needs a lot of love. One of the things it needs is a new top and I figured I would give it a try. So far it doesn't seem too bad except the 5 screws I need to drill out because they broke when trying to take them out but one thing I am not sure about is the # 5 bow. It looks like it has been bent up where the pin goes into the tonneau. Is the bow supposed to lay flat all around the tonneau cover? I did try to bend it flat but it wasn't budging. I do have an extra top frame I picked up years ago and it too looks like it is bent in the same area. Are they supposed to be this way? I dont see any reason why they would be made this way and what are the odds of having two top frames bent the same way? Any help would be greatly appreciated.

Ive noticed mine is that way too, but not as much though.Maybe around half that. Seems the way it is would make it harder to latch the striker, especially once the seal is installed.I noticed that on mine when i replaced the old seal.It closed much easier w/out it.

Look at your striker and its alignment to the catch in the tonneau. Maybe the striker is not centered on the catch mechanism or, if its alignment is OK, maybe the catch needs a spacer or two to move it in a downward direction.
